8/10Had a lovely bottle of Berry Brothers & Rudd Crémant de Limoux on a Friday night offer of £22.95 and a carafe of cold tap water. Ordered Olives with rustic warm bread and olive oil/balsamic, olives were green, large and tasty. One Beef & Ale pie and two Rump of Lamb ordered, no extra sides necessary. Pie was very tasty, quite large and the pastry was good with good chunks of meat inside, gravy served on the side in a mini copper pan. Lamb was plentiful, cut up into thick slices, not too pink and not over cooked, just right. We shared a delicious Lemon Posset for pudding. Also stayed the night and breakfast the following morning was excellent. Will return as it was all very good value in a lovely spot.
